Global Online Food Delivery Market (USD Million), 2021 - 2031
In the year 2024, the Global Online Food Delivery Market was valued at USD 264,791.56 million. The size of this market is expected to increase to USD 493,452.41 million by the year 2031, while growing at a Compounded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 9.3%.

Global Online Food Delivery Market Recent Developments
-
In September 2023, DoorDash introduced DashPass for Students, a discounted subscription targeting younger demographics
-
In January 2023, Zomato launched Zomato Everyday in India, offering fresh home-style meals, catering to office-goers

Global Online Food Delivery Market, Segmentation by Payment Method
The Global Online Food Delivery Market has been segmented by Payment Method into Online Payment, and Cash on Delivery.
The Global Online Food Delivery Market is segmented based on payment methods into Online Payment and Cash on Delivery. This segmentation allows for a detailed analysis of consumer preferences and market trends regarding how orders are paid for. With the increasing adoption of digital payment solutions, online payment methods are becoming more popular due to their convenience, security, and efficiency. Various digital payment options, including credit/debit cards, mobile wallets, and UPI-based transactions, have contributed to the rising preference for online payments. Additionally, incentives such as cashback offers, discounts, and reward points further drive the adoption of this payment method.
On the other hand, Cash on Delivery (COD) remains a significant segment, especially in regions where digital payment penetration is relatively low. Many consumers still prefer COD due to concerns about online fraud, lack of access to digital payment methods, or the habit of paying upon order receipt. This payment option is particularly popular in emerging economies where a large portion of the population remains unbanked or prefers tangible transactions. However, COD presents challenges for service providers, such as higher operational costs, risks of order cancellations, and increased handling efforts for delivery personnel. Despite these challenges, COD continues to be a crucial option, ensuring accessibility for a broader consumer base.

Global Online Food Delivery Market, Segmentation by Delivery Model
The Global Online Food Delivery Market has been segmented by Delivery Model into Traditional Delivery Model, New Delivery Model and Aggregators.

Some restaurants opt to manage their own delivery operations. This model allows restaurants to maintain control over the customer experience from order placement to delivery, ensuring quality and service standards are met. While it requires more logistical coordination and investment in delivery infrastructure, it can be financially advantageous as restaurants retain full control over pricing and delivery fees.
Emerging in recent years, cloud kitchens or virtual restaurants operate solely for online delivery. These establishments often operate without a physical storefront, focusing exclusively on preparing food for delivery through online platforms. This model allows for flexibility in menu offerings and location, catering to specific market demands and optimizing operational efficiency by centralizing kitchen operations.
Increasingly, platforms are adopting hybrid models that combine elements of aggregator services with direct restaurant delivery. This approach offers flexibility and broader market reach while allowing restaurants to maintain control over certain aspects of the delivery process. It also enables innovation in service offerings and customer engagement, enhancing overall market competitiveness.
